Webb14 dec. 2024 · The asteroid orbits are dynamically excited with a wide range in eccentricity and inclination and their compositions are diverse, with a general trend toward dry objects in the inner belt and more water-rich objects in the outer belt. Here we review models of the asteroid belt's origins and dynamical history. WebbThe Asteroid Belt consists of tens of thousands of asteroids orbiting typically beyond 1.3 AU from the Sun at perihelion and out to about 4.2 AU from the Sun at aphelion.
